We shown that, in contrast to classical opioid receptors, ACKR3 won't bring about classical G protein signaling and is not modulated because of the classical prescription or analgesic opioids, like morphine, fentanyl, or buprenorphine, or by nonselective opioid antagonists which include naloxone. In its place, we set up that LIH383, an ACKR3-selective subnanomolar competitor peptide, stops ACKR3’s detrimental regulatory function on opioid peptides within an ex vivo rat Mind product and potentiates their exercise in the direction of classical opioid receptors.

This compound was also analyzed for mu-opioid receptor exercise, and like conolidine, was discovered to Conolidine alkaloid for chronic pain possess no activity at the internet site. Employing the identical paw injection test, numerous solutions with better efficacy were being located that inhibited the Preliminary pain response, indicating opiate-like exercise. Supplied the several mechanisms of those conolidine derivatives, it had been also suspected that they would offer this analgesic effect without the need of mimicking opiate side effects (63). The identical team synthesized supplemental conolidine derivatives, discovering an additional compound often known as 15a that experienced very similar Attributes and didn't bind the mu-opioid receptor (sixty six).
